Static Sift Hash, a relatively new technique, delivers a innovative approach to content organizing. This system builds upon the principles of sift hash algorithms but stays static, meaning the hash results are calculated once and utilized for future checks . Unlike dynamic sift hashes, it doesn’t necessitate constant re-computation, leading to significant performance improvements , particularly when dealing with extensive datasets . Its simplicity and consistency make it appropriate for specific uses, though its static nature constrains its responsiveness in changing environments.
Understanding Static Sift Hash for Efficient Data Locality
Static Sift Hash represents a novel method for ensuring placement within large datasets . Unlike traditional hashing algorithms , it emphasizes assigning related items to adjacent positions on the device. This outcome significantly reduces the demand for expensive disk retrievals, resulting in substantial performance gains . Essentially, it creates a static hash table during initialization , eliminating dynamic re-hashing at operation. The benefit is clear : improved query speed and reduced overall latency .
- Offers predictable item arrangement.
- Reduces disk I/O .
- Optimizes query efficiency.
Immutable Sift Algorithm Explained: Architecture and Upsides
The immutable Sift Hash technique represents a innovative data structure designed to efficiently identify duplicate data entries. Its architecture relies on a generated hash table, allowing for very fast comparisons and removing the need for time-consuming iterative searches. This noticeably enhances efficiency, particularly when dealing with massive datasets. Key benefits include decreased memory usage, enhanced growth, and a substantial improvement in overall process throughput. The static nature guarantees consistent behavior and eases implementation compared to flexible alternatives.
Optimizing Data Placement with Static Sift Hash
Static sift hash offers a powerful approach for optimizing data arrangement within a clustered system. This process pre-calculates hash identifiers during platform setup, allowing reliable data mapping to specific nodes. By reducing runtime hash computations, it significantly lowers overhead, leading to improved performance and reduced latency, particularly in extensive datasets and intensive workloads. The fixed nature of the sift hash facilitates data retrieval and encourages more efficient data management.
Static Sift Hash: Performance and Implementation Details
Static Sift Hash offers a remarkable boost in efficiency when processing large datasets, especially in scenarios requiring quick searches . Its structure revolves around a predetermined hash function, allowing for optimized memory assignment and lessened computational cost. The operation typically involves creating a hash array with a defined size, then adding elements based on the hash value . Clash resolution is typically achieved through linked lists , although other approaches might click here be used. A key upside is the reliable execution and ease of implementation into current systems, though it's cannot always the optimal option for datasets with a significantly non-uniform pattern of values .
Comparing Static Sift Hash with Other Data Placement Techniques
Static Sift Hash, a technique for data placement, offers unique advantages when contrasted with other techniques. Unlike dynamic schemes like consistent hashing or range partitioning, which modify to shifts in the network, Static Sift Hash provides a predetermined mapping. This ease of use can produce quicker lookups, particularly when the repository is relatively unchanging. However, this inflexibility also means it misses the capacity to evenly distribute data in response to unequal requests, which is a limitation when handling highly unpredictable workloads. Consequently, its suitability is best determined by the particular application and the anticipated level of information movement.